atraksi
Atraksi is an Indonesian term that denotes performances or attractions designed to entertain, engage, or draw interest. It is widely used in tourism, events, and cultural contexts to refer to both live performances and physical attractions at a venue or site. The concept covers a range of offerings, from traditional shows to amusement rides, exhibitions, and spectacular displays presented to the public.
